How to Make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ites
Ingredients:
- 1 can of refrigerated cinnamon rolls (8-count)
- 4 large eggs
- ½ cup milk (or any alternative)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- Pinch of salt
- ½ cup powdered sugar
- 1–2 tablespoons milk (adjust for thickness)
- 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
- Optional toppings: fresh berries, chopped nuts, syrups
Directions:
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Open the can of cinnamon rolls and separate them. Cut each roll into four pieces.
- In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and a pinch of salt.
- Gently add the cinnamon roll pieces into the egg mixture and carefully toss to coat them evenly.
- Grease a 9×13 inch baking dish and place the coated cinnamon roll pieces evenly in the dish.
- Bake for about 20-25 minutes, or until the bites are puffed up and golden brown.
- While baking, prepare the glaze by mixing pow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- Once baked, drizzle the glaze over the bites and serve warm.

How to Store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ites
To store leftover bites, let them cool completely, then place them in an airtight container. You can keep them in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ply pop them in the microwave for a few seconds until warm.
Tips to Make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ites
- For added flavor, try adding a pinch of nutmeg or a splash of orange juice to the egg mixture.
- Make sure to cut the cinnamon rolls evenly for consistent baking.
- If you love icing, drizzle extra icing from the cinnamon roll can on top after baking for an extra sweet treat.

FAQs
Can I use homemade cinnamon rolls instead of refrigerated ones?
Yes, you can use homemade cinnamon rolls if you prefer! Just ensure they are cut into small pieces for even cooking.
Can I make this recipe dairy-free?
Absolutely! You can use any plant-based milk and substitute the eggs with a dairy-free egg replacer for a vegan option.
How can I make the glaze thicker?
To make a thicker glaze, simply add more powdered sugar until you reach your desired consistency. Adjust the milk as needed to ensure it still mixes well.
